What sets the best movers apart
The best long distance moving companies share a few common traits: proper federal licensing, transparent and detailed estimates, strong customer reviews, and reliable delivery timelines. Top long distance movers invest in trained crews, quality equipment, and clear communication systems that keep you informed throughout your move. When comparing companies, look beyond flashy marketing and focus on verifiable credentials and a consistent track record of satisfied customers.
To compare the best long distance moving companies fairly, request written estimates from at least three movers based on the same inventory. A quote that looks cheaper on the surface may exclude packing materials, insurance, or specialty item handling that another company includes. Ask each company to itemize its pricing so you are comparing equivalent services, and clarify whether estimates are binding, non-binding, or not-to-exceed agreements.
Reading reviews and track records
Customer reviews reveal how top long distance moving companies perform in the real world. Read recent feedback across several platforms and watch for patterns involving late deliveries, hidden fees, or damaged items. A company’s complaint history on the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ration website is another valuable resource for judging reliability before you commit to a long-distance mover.

Balancing price and value
When comparing the best long distance moving companies, resist the temptation to simply choose the lowest quote. The cheapest option can end up costing more if it excludes services you need, comes with hidden fees, or reflects a company that cuts corners. Instead, weigh price against service quality, reliability, and the protections included. A slightly higher quote from a well-reviewed, fully licensed mover often delivers far better value than a bargain price from an unknown operator. Look at the complete picture, what is included, how the company communicates, and what past customers report, so you choose the mover that offers the best overall value for your move.
